Lead Performance Engineer - Fully remote
Lead Performance Engineer required by a leading software provider based in Reading. The company are rapidly expanding and are currently looking for a Lead Performance Engineer to both deliver valuable customer-facing benchmarks and guide the development of the in-house performance testing suite.
The companies core product is a real-time data platform and following a recent investment there is a wealth of new feature development on the roadmap.
Key responsibilities:
- Lead the performance and reliability team through decision making and planning
- Contribute directly to the performance tolling in Java and Python
- Own, develop, and maintain public performance benchmarks
- Coach the development teams on performance tuning and testing practices
Essential experience:
- Core Java
- Java Virtual Machines (JVMs)
- Performance testing experience
- Setting up Linux and AWS environments for performance testing
Any experience in one or more of the following would be advantageous:
- Python, Docker, Kubernetes
- Messaging protocols: MQTT, AMQP
- WebSockets
- Algorithms and their optimisation
- Distributed systems
- Machine learning concepts
If you are looking for an opportunity of this nature, please contact RyanOatley@SpectrumIT.co.uk or call 02380 765 286
